    Explain exploding batteries a little better. Sounds like a battery short. Are you able to get at the battery wires and test run it bypassing the battery box. Another suggestion is try half charged rechargeable batteries , once the tube lights up is doesn't take much to keep the tube active. These are pretty old Tec and used the standard battery's not the new lithium or Energiser types.

    From your description everything internally is operating fine so I would be looking for a short closer to the battery end. I have a scope that drains batteries in hours if left in it so only tighten the battery cap when about to use but that's not your issue. Good luck.
